As a Senior Staff GPU Physical Design Engineer, you will help shape the physical implementation and methodology innovation for high-performance GPU and system-level IP, enabling market-differentiating power, performance, and area (PPA) goals across Samsung’s advanced technology nodes. Your work will impact implementation quality, silicon readiness, and scalable execution for next-generation GPU IPs.
In this senior individual contributor role, you will contribute to key stages of the physical design flow, with a particular focus on top-level floorplanning (chip-level or large-IP planning) and power-grid implementation, while helping advance implementation strategies, methodology innovation, and scalable execution across parallel development cycles. You will collaborate closely with hardware, advanced design technology, and system-level teams to resolve complex implementation challenges and deliver robust, high-quality silicon for advanced-node designs.
Leveraging your expertise in one or more technical areas, you help shape full-chip and block-level implementation, including top-level floorplanning, placement, routing, timing closure, and signoff for complex GPU and SoC designs.
You contribute to implementation strategies to achieve market-differentiating PPA targets, including power-grid design and implementation, power optimization, congestion management, STA-driven convergence, and reliability considerations across advanced-node designs.
You help advance methodology and flow innovation, including automation, tool optimization, and scalable design practices, including developing or rewriting physical design flows, to improve implementation quality, productivity, and repeatability across projects.
You collaborate cross functionally with architecture, RTL, advanced design technology, software, system-level teams, and external vendors, influencing top-level floorplanning decisions and providing technical guidance to block implementers, to align design assumptions and resolve complex implementation challenges across advanced-node programs.
You inspire high performance by mentoring junior engineers, fostering a culture of ownership, accountability and innovation, and promoting continuous learning by staying ahead of physical design innovation for emerging GPU technologies.
Skills and Qualifications
- 11+ years of experience with a Bachelor’s Degree in Computer Science/Engineering, or 9+ years of experience with a Master’s Degree, or 7+ years of experience with a Ph.D.
- 7+ years of hands-on experience with full physical design implementation flows, including synthesis, place-and-route, clock tree synthesis (CTS), timing closure, and signoff.
- Strong expertise in top-level floorplanning for complex GPU or SoC designs, low-power design, physical verification (DRC/LVS), and advanced-node challenges.
- Hands-on power-grid design and implementation experience using PNR tools (FusionCompiler, Innovus or equivalent)
- Proficiency in power-grid robustness analysis using (RedHawk or equivalent)
- Experience with timing analysis and convergence methodologies, including STA, signal integrity, and reliability considerations
- Strong proficiency with industry-standard EDA tools (Synopsys or Cadence: ICC2/Fusion Compiler or Innovus, PrimeTime/Tempus, StarRC)
- Strong proficiency with PNR/physical-design tools, commands, and toolflows.
- Strong scripting and automation skills in Python, Tcl, Shell, or Perl
- Strong analytical, debugging, and problem-solving skills with a data-driven approach for complex flow and design challenges
- Experience with leading technical initiatives, driving process and methodology innovation, and mentoring engineers.
- Excellent collaboration and communication skills, with the ability to navigate ambiguity and influence stakeholders in a fast-paced, global team environment.
Preferred Qualifications
- Package and power-only layer experience is a plus.
- Experience with advanced-node designs (≤5nm) and high-performance GPU or SoC programs
- Experience with DTCO methodologies and implementation scalability challenges
- Low-power partitioning, congestion awareness, layout-integration and feed-through/pin management experience.
- Automation/flow-level methodology (beyond ad-hoc scripting).
- Experience with floorplanning methodologies and physical-design tradeoffs.
Our Team
The Advanced Design Technology and Design Implementation teams play a critical role in enabling GPU and system-level development within Samsung SARC/ACL and the broader System LSI organization. Operating at the intersection of design technology and physical implementation, we partner closely with Foundry from early technology exploration through the full development cycle. Spanning advanced design methodologies, GPU physical design, CAD, and DTCO, we accelerate adoption of leading technology nodes and deliver optimized power, performance, area (PPA), silicon quality, and turnaround time for next-generation IP solutions.
